What is the difference between the commands
Router(config)#logging <server ipaddress> and
Router(config)#logging host <ip address>
in cisco ios.Can anybody provide the link for this in cisco site where clear information regarding this is given.

both commands do the same thing, that is, specifying the IP address or the host name of a syslog server. The ´logging´ command was introduced first, and in later IOS releases changed to the ´logging host´ command.
